"We simply argue that the cross be raised
again at the center of the marketplace as well as the steeple of the church. We are recovering the claim that Jesus
was not crucified n a cathedral between two candles, but on a cross between two thieves; on the town garbage heap; at a crossroad
so cosmopolitan that they had to write His title in Hebrew, in Latin, and in Greek...at the kind of place where cynics talk
smut and thieves curse. and soldiers gamble. Because that is where He died. And that is what He died aout.
And that is where churchmen ought to be, and what churchmen should be about."
-From the "Jesus People Newsletter"
